题解 | #牛牛的绩点#
牛牛的绩点
https://www.nowcoder.com/practice/de8bc3e736164786b07a4dd64ed172f7
l1=[]
l2=[]
while(True):
test=input('')
if(test == 'A'):
l1.append(4)
elif(test == 'B'):
l1.append(3)
elif(test == 'C'):
l1.append(2)
elif(test == 'D'):
l1.append(1)
elif(test == 'F'):
l1.append(0)
elif(test == 'False'):
break
else:
l2.append(int(test))
l3=[]
for i in range(0,len(l1),1):
l3.append(l1[i]*l2[i])
print('%.2f'%(sum(l3)/sum(l2)))

